Jr. Rangers – Camping Essentials

Wednesday,  August 14, 10:00am - 11:15am. 

We'll learn picking out the best place to set up a camp! Good camp layout! Setting up a camp tent, and of course how to build a good safe campfire. We'll go over the basic items needed for a fun and safe camping experience, and maybe even roast a few marshmallows! This program captures the imagination of young people through activities that grow future stewards of the environment. Work toward earning your Junior Ranger Patch and Certificate by attending programs and completing the specific activities in the Junior Ranger Activity Guide. Each week, we’ll explore a different topic.   For ages 8-12.  Meet at the Interpretive Center next to Headquarters. 

All programs are free and open to the public.  Bring water, wear sunscreen/bug spray, dress in layers, and wear good footwear.  An adult must accompany children.  Rain cancels.
